6. The Block Medical Officer, Community Health Center, Patna, District - Korea Chhattisgarh Respondents For Petitioner : Mr. S. S. Rajput, Advocate For State : Mr. Anshuman Shrivastava, Panel Lawyer Hon'ble Shri Justice Goutam Bhaduri Order on Board 29.07.2019
1. The learned counsel for the petitioner submits that, the petitioner has been transferred from Community Health Center, Patna to Primary Health Centre, Kotadol (Janakpur) vide order dated 12.07.2019 on the administrative ground. It is contended that, the petitioner's mother is suffering from brain hamorrhage and is admitted in I.C.U.. It is contended as on date that the petitioner is also suffering from Hepatitis-B.
2. The petitioner further submits that, the service of the petitioner was transferred to accommodate someone else in place of the petitioner without any just cause. It is stated the petitioner though has been stated to be transferred on the ground of administrative exigency but the same do not exist at all.
3. Perusal of the document annexed along with the petition shows that the present status of the mother of petitioner said to be suffering from Brain Hamorrhage and is admitted in I.C.U. and is on ventilatory support which is evident from certificate dated 18.07.2019 filed along with petition.
4. In view of the medical document after their perusal, the petitioner is given liberty to make representation before the committee constituted to raise the grievance against the transfer within a period of 15 days from today. The committee may decide the representation of the petitioner within further 45 days from date of filing representation. In the meanwhile, the transfer in respect of petitioner shall not be given effective till the decision is arrived by the Committee.
5. With the aforesaid observations, the present Writ Petition stands disposed off.
